If the broker has a written agreement with a prospective buyer as provided in subsection (b) of K.S.A. 58-30a03, and amendments thereto, the lien attaches when the broker records a notice of the lien within 90 days after the purchase, conveyance or transfer in the office of the register of deeds in the county in which the commercial real estate is located.
